Frequently Asked Questions about Studio Silverado Apartments

What is the Cheapest apartment in Silverado with Studio?

Currently the most affordable Studio in Silverado is at Westridge Apartment Homes listed at $2,225.

How much is the average rent for a Studio Silverado Apartment?

The average rent for a Studio Apartment in Silverado is $2,294.

What is the largest available Studio Silverado Apartment for rent?

Today's apartment with the most square footage in Silverado is a 525 square feet unit starting from $2,225 at Westridge Apartment Homes.

What is the average size for Silverado Studio Apartments for rent?

The average size for a Studio rental in Silverado is currently 488 sq ft.
